I was fortunate enough to be able to record Lindsay's record breaking
run along the platform. Unfortunately I think Bevan may have missed
it, having set his camera up at a slightly different angle to mine.
We had a good day shooting some great footage of the train with the 42
in the lead, looking and sounding fantastic. There were a number of
things that we had to consider when planning our shots - patchy cloud
cover in the north, a pretty well complete cloud cover further south,
some patches of slow moving traffic moving down the highway from
Tamworth and a very heavy Highway Patrol coverage - but it was one of
those when the decisions we made about which shots to go for and which
to forego rather than risk missing others turned out to be pretty spot
on resulting in a collection of shots which is pretty hard to beat. A
somewhat better day than we had when covering the last run of the
422's on the Canberra Oil a couple of weeks ago.
